Joe Davis is widely regarded as the founding father of modern snooker. He dominated the sport from the 1920s through the 1940s, winning the first 15 World Championships consecutively. His seminal work, How I Play Snooker , first published in 1949, remains the definitive instructional blueprint for the sport. Decades after its release, players still search for copies and PDF versions of this legendary text to master the foundational mechanics of the game.
